The Basics of Double Glazing

Double glazing refers to the use of two panes of glass in a window, separated by a layer of air or gas. This design significantly improves insulation compared to single-pane windows. The space between the panes acts as a barrier, reducing heat loss and noise. In East Linton, where the weather can be quite chilly, double glazing is a popular choice for maintaining a comfortable indoor environment.

How Double Glazing Works

The science behind double glazing is relatively straightforward. The two panes of glass create an insulating barrier, trapping air or an inert gas like argon between them. This trapped layer reduces the transfer of heat and sound, making your home warmer and quieter. The effectiveness of double glazing largely depends on the quality of the materials used and the precision of the installation.

Materials Used in Double Glazing

Double glazing units are typically made from a variety of materials, each with its own set of advantages. Common materials include:

  • uPVC (Unplasticised Polyvinyl Chloride): Known for its durability and low maintenance, uPVC is a popular choice for double glazing frames.
  • Aluminium: Lightweight and strong, aluminium frames offer a sleek, modern look.
  • Wood: While more traditional, wooden frames provide excellent insulation and aesthetic appeal.

Benefits of Double Glazing in East Linton

Double glazing offers numerous benefits, particularly in a place like East Linton. Here are some of the key advantages:

Improved Energy Efficiency

One of the primary reasons homeowners opt for double glazing is its ability to improve energy efficiency. By reducing heat loss, double glazing helps maintain a consistent indoor temperature, reducing the need for heating and cooling. This not only lowers energy bills but also contributes to a more sustainable environment.

Enhanced Noise Reduction

If you live in a bustling area or near a busy road, noise can be a significant concern. Double glazing helps to dampen external sounds, creating a quieter and more peaceful home environment. This is particularly beneficial in East Linton, where tranquillity is highly valued.

Increased Security

Double glazed windows are tougher to break than single-pane windows, providing an added layer of security for your home. The robust construction of double glazing makes it more resistant to forced entry, giving you peace of mind.

Reduced Condensation

Condensation can be a nuisance, leading to mould and mildew growth. Double glazing reduces the likelihood of condensation forming on your windows, helping to maintain a healthier indoor environment.

The Installation Process of Double Glazing

Installing double glazing is a complex process that requires professional expertise. Here's a step-by-step overview of what to expect during the installation:

Initial Consultation and Assessment

The first step involves a consultation with a double glazing specialist. They'll assess your current windows, discuss your needs, and provide recommendations based on your budget and preferences.

Measurement and Customisation

Once you've decided on the type of double glazing, the installer will take precise measurements of your windows. This ensures a perfect fit and optimal performance. Customisation options, such as frame colour and style, will also be finalised at this stage.

Removal of Old Windows

The next step involves removing your existing windows. This process is carried out carefully to prevent damage to your property. The old windows are then disposed of responsibly.

Installation of New Double Glazed Units

With the old windows removed, the new double glazed units are installed. This involves fitting the frames, sealing the units, and ensuring everything is aligned correctly. The installer will also check for any gaps or leaks to guarantee maximum insulation.

Final Inspection and Clean-Up

Once the installation is complete, a final inspection is carried out to ensure everything is in order. The work area is cleaned up, and you'll be given instructions on how to care for your new windows.

Maintaining Your Double Glazed Windows

Proper maintenance is key to prolonging the life of your double glazed windows. Here are some tips to keep them in top condition:

Regular Cleaning

Clean your windows regularly using a mild detergent and a soft cloth.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ch the glass or damage the frames.

Check for Damage

Inspect your windows periodically for signs of damage, such as cracks or gaps. Address any issues promptly to prevent further problems.

Lubricate Moving Parts

Lubricate hinges, locks, and other moving parts to ensure smooth operation. This helps prevent wear and tear and extends the lifespan of your windows.

Monitor Seals and Gaskets

Check the seals and gaskets for signs of wear or deterioration. Replacing these components as needed will help maintain the insulation properties of your windows.

Frequently Asked Questions About Double Glazing

  • What is the lifespan of double glazed windows? Double glazed windows typically last between 20 to 30 years, depending on the quality of materials and installation.
  • Can double glazing be repaired? Yes, many issues with double glazing, such as condensation or broken seals, can be repaired by a professional.
  • Is double glazing worth the investment? Absolutely. The energy savings, noise reduction, and increased security make double glazing a worthwhile investment for most homeowners.
  • How does double glazing affect property value? Double glazing can enhance the value of your property by improving energy efficiency and aesthetic appeal.
  • Are there any grants available for double glazing? Some regions offer grants or incentives for energy-efficient home improvements, including double glazing. Check with your local council for more information.
  • Can I install double glazing myself? While DIY installation is possible, it's recommended to hire a professional to ensure proper fitting and performance.
